    Kol12 said:
    I grabbed the latest Afterburner the other day and since I installed it my OSD customization's no longer work , i.e I get the default orange font instead. Anyone have that issue?
    Nope, check if something there got changed in Active layout selection
    Latest MSI Afterburner Betas & Updates-image.png

    By the way when you save a profile, the current OSD setup is also saved.
    So if you create a new OC settings profile, and make changes to the OSD, the new OSD colors will also be saved for that profile.
    This is useful for specific profile creation for a specific game.
